Northern Region: 13 Ladies Arrested For Allegedly Engaging In Prostitution
SharePostSendShareSend

The Northern Regional Intelligence Unit of the Ghana Police Service, on the 1st of July, 2022, arrested some ladies reported to be engaging in prostitution.

Around 7:00 p.m., the ladies, number thirteen (13) were reportedly hovering around the regional Bank of Ghana office area, popularly known as Nagasaki.

They appeared before the Tamale Circuit Court on July 5, 2022 on a charge of engaging in prostitution.

One of the ladies who pleaded guilty was charged with and fined twenty-five penalty units, the equivalent of GHC 300.

The remaining twelve (12) pleaded not guilty and have agreed to reappear in court on July 20th, 2022.
